Maintenance Manager
Typical job description:
Key Processes:
The exact nature of the work will depend on the size of the employing organisation.
However, it will almost certainly involve:
- Responsible for all maintenance activities for the whole refinery
- Strategic management responsibility for refinery engineering staff
- Responsible for the development of the refinery maintenance strategy
- Responsible for ensuring that maintenance resources provide a productive, efficient and cost effective execution of maintenance schedules across work area
- Is part of the refinery senior management team
Entry Level:
Degree in Mechanical or Instrument/Electrical Engineering (or other relevant engineering discipline)
Chartered Engineer
Extensive experience in refinery plant maintenance

Industry Standard:
A Degree in Mechanical or Instrument/Electrical Engineering (or other relevant engineering discipline)
Chartered Engineer
Extensive experience in refinery plant maintenance
Strategic management capability
Competencies:
- Strategic management skills
- Performance and project management skills
- Management & Leadership skills
- Budget planning skills
- Good communication and reporting skills
Knowledge needed for the role:
- Has a complete understanding of the business and its impact on impact on local, national and international markets
- Thorough and comprehensive knowledge of refinery processes
- Health and Safety issues and Codes of practice relevant to the industry including COSHH and COMAH Regs
- Has a complete understanding of strategic maintenance planning and turnaround activities
Pay and conditions:
Salaries are in the range £60,000 to £80,000 plus other allowances. Normal daywork hours and subject to weekend and public holiday on call duties.
